Definition and Scope:
The 100G Optical Transceivers market refers to the global industry centered around optical modules that support data transmission speeds of 100 gigabits per second (100Gbps), primarily used in high-speed data communication and telecommunication networks. These transceivers serve as key components in data centers, enterprise networks, and carrier infrastructures, enabling high-bandwidth connectivity across switches, routers, and servers. They are typically based on standards such as QSFP28, CFP, and CXP form factors and use various transmission technologies including single-mode and multimode fiber, PAM4, and NRZ modulation. Driven by the exponential growth in data traffic, cloud services, and 5G deployments, the 100G optical transceiver market is characterized by increasing demand for energy efficiency, high port density, and cost-performance optimization.
